#d5c250 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d5c250 is composed of 83.5% red, 76.1%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 8.9% magenta, 62.4% yellow and 16.5% black. It has a hue angle of 51.4 degrees, a saturation of 61.3% and a lightness of 57.5%. #d5c250 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ffa0 with #ab8500.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

Shades and Tints of #d5c250

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0d04 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.
